Nearly 100,000 smart heaters were urgently recalled! Available on Amazon and other platforms


It is learned that the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) recently announced the recall of Atomi's smart heaters because they may start automatically and pose a risk of fire and burns.


It is understood that the recalled products involve seven models of Atomi smart heaters, which are marked on the product identification sticker at the bottom of the device. The tower models are AT1323, AT1481, AT1520 and AT1632, the desktop models are AT1482 and AT1521, and the wall-mounted model is AT1635. The tower model is about 26-28 inches high and 8-11 inches wide; the desktop model is about 18 inches high and 8 inches wide; the wall-mounted model is about 17 inches high and 23 inches wide. Depending on the model, the product is divided into black, silver and white.

About 99,400 units were sold between October 2019 and April 2024 at retailers including Amazon, Walmart, Best Buy, BJʼs Wholesale, Costco, Home Depot, and Lowes, with prices ranging from $80 to $150. So far, Atomi has received one report of the heater activating without user input, but no injuries have been reported.


The CPSC said consumers should immediately stop using the recalled heaters and cut the unplugged device power cord, upload photos of the cut cord and the manufacturer's label on the bottom of the device, and contact Atomi for a full refund.
